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9334 0981738316 186946 195
911 6668031653 13
911 6668031653 13
781 837510611 29949645588
All about undefined
Interested in learning more?
911 6668031653 13
781 837510611 29949645588
See more
019846 473668823
05846843 773136 397 27
See more
9080 39 4610296
79516185 15398 50876876756 2349
See more